Situated in the heart of the charming town of Linlithgow, just 20 miles west of Edinburgh, Linlithgow train station serves as a key gateway to a wealth of Scottish locales. Whether you're a local heading into the city for work, a student, or a traveler exploring Scotland, the station offers a blend of essential amenities and convenient transport links to make your journey smooth and enjoyable.
The station is equipped with a ticket office that operates from early morning until late at night, ensuring that you can always secure a ticket for your travels. For those who prefer online booking, ticket collection is facilitated by accessible ticket machines located at the station. Moreover, for passengers with hearing impairments,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ility.
Independently navigating the station is straightforward due to the comprehensive step-free access provided throughout. Despite having no accessible toilets, the station offers waiting rooms on both platforms where travelers can also access public Wi-Fi. If you're looking to grab a quick refreshment, a coffee vending machine is on hand to cater to your caffeine needs before you embark on your journey.
Linlithgow station boasts substantial connectivity with various modes of transport ensuring seamless travel. Should railway services be disrupted, a rail replacement service operates with buses picking up passengers from High Street. For detailed information about bus services, visit Traveline Scotland or call their 24-hour hotline. Taxi services are equally accessible, with details available at TrainTaxi.
Parking is hassle-free with a no-charge policy, as there are 96 parking spaces available, inclusive of two blue badge spaces. Cyclists are also catered to with a covered bicycle storage area accommodating up to 38 bikes, protected by CCTV for enhanced security.

Nestled in the charming town of Hertford, Hertford North Train Station serves as a vital hub for both daily commuters and explorers keen on discovering the marvels of Hertfordshire and beyond. As you plan your journey, whether it’s a short trip or an adventurous excursion further afield, Hertford North Station offers a host of facilities designed to make your travel as smooth as possible.
At Hertford North, purchasing tickets is a breeze, with the ticket office open from early morning into the evening on weekdays and reduced hours on Saturday. For those who prefer the convenience of online bookings, tickets can easily be collected from the station’s ticket machine. Accessible ticket machines support purchases using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, though it’s advisable to review the station's accessibility map if needed.
While comfort is key, the station provides basic amenities including toilets located on platforms 2 and 3. Although there's no dedicated waiting room, there are seating areas to relax while you await your train. Safety and security are prioritized with CCTV surveillance, offering peace of mind as you travel.
Passengers requiring assistance will find Hertford North accommodating, with step-free access to most areas of the station. However, note that accessing platform 1 does require using steps. If you need assisted boarding, staff-operated equipment is available, and it’s perfectly acceptable to arrange for assistance on arrival or book in advance.
Beyond the train services, Hertford North is well-connected with various modes of transport. A convenient taxi rank is situated right outside the station, ensuring seamless transitions from train to your final destination. For bus service details and planning your onward journey, information is available online via a printable format here.
From Hertford North, the opportunities to explore are plentiful. Daily trains link to Moorgate, providing a straightforward route into the heart of London.
